5408e0e3863bce90452f5f0e49a4c45077ef8316
2010-07-19 18:21 -0700
David Anderson - [JAEGER] Added PIC for arguments.length (bug 580036).
807c71ea9071570ef9068e72dbb3c36d36e25290
2010-07-19 18:05 -0700
David Mandelin - Bug 580086: fix typos in non-PIC path of NAMEINC, r=dvander
ab5640d09f6725583560dc5cd24f5440a8bf12c7
2010-07-19 16:06 -0700
David Mandelin - [JAEGER] Bug 578897: teach property cache about our prototype lookup for JSOP_INSTANCEOF, r=dvander
a998833b71780025fcea3f2bcc50bb51634f505a
2010-07-15 14:48 -0700
Andrew Drake - [JAEGER] Add assertion that function JITs. r=dvander, r=jorendorff, b=579145
d83e40b415682d6d233a02be09751b54ef01f6e4
2010-07-14 22:56 -0700
Sean Stangl - [JAEGER] Add configure flags to disable MIC/PIC support; (578896; r=dvander).
eff02554170ae71c7a9144e557f678b330c4cc83
2010-07-14 21:38 -0700
David Anderson - [JAEGER] Add NAMEINC; make NAMEINC ops fast (bug 578740).
6b16e94e8d2f06db79c4a5a9295f85a5c78f484e
2010-07-13 15:03 -0700
David Anderson - [JAEGER] Better assert in MonoIC for no fslot sprops in globals.
8eefaf530a7bee17a03257b8d1bfa7d0b923458a
2010-07-13 14:57 -0700
David Anderson - [JAEGER] Make MIC API look more like PICs.
664d8df911f0908c446c832d520e07a111cabcbe
2010-07-13 02:01 -0700
Sean Stangl - [JAEGER] Eliminate redundant guard when lhs and rhs have same backing; (578303, r=dvander).
f567bb6aca450713ca3b970c674c38d19dad9523
2010-07-12 15:13 -0700
David Mandelin - MSVC build fix
9852618873d90b8c16beb9523225613a7b9a2068
2010-07-12 15:00 -0700
David Anderson - [JAEGER] Remove stores from OOL transitions when not needed (bug 573083).
bf21c969da4f51f6d82afb57731f4e270875fde6
2010-07-12 13:34 -0700
David Anderson - [JAEGER] Merge.
dd5b8f4405c51d61b69b9205b08ab8f1af89bcfd
2010-07-10 12:26 -0700
David Anderson - [JAEGER] Fixed bug where DEFLOCALFUN didn't emit DEFUPVAR.
a87d82c04b565e3fa827b5a5782bb714841055a6
2010-07-10 12:25 -0700
David Anderson - [JAEGER] Added test case for bug 577580.
f7cce4782ef486b283723d88d22ecee9dd5bcf82
2010-07-12 13:10 -0700
David Anderson - [JAEGER] Fixed bug in declaration of ic::Name.
11f11597c84346802d040e2b59f4cbdde98e6daf
2010-07-12 13:09 -0700
David Anderson - [JAEGER] Removed more expensive bytecodeanalyzer assertions.
5b1e4f8f9651ce1884b64c54e72a5f1a0552cecd
2010-07-12 13:04 -0700
David Anderson - [JAEGER] Removed very expensive assertion in BytecodeAnalyzer.
572a17e6bea07bf81e3e67982cd5556cbb875a24
2010-07-12 12:31 -0700
David Anderson - [JAEGER] Added test-case for bug 577705.
547af2626088cb11d218d0d60a1a4f542271affd
2010-07-12 12:31 -0700
David Anderson - [JAEGER] Increased another width of bit field to store slow path patch offsets (bug 577705).
c5defad7814f985c510a547b034a0cc5ecc719dd
2010-07-12 12:21 -0700
David Anderson - [JAEGER] Increased width of bit field to store slow path patch offsets (bug 577996).
396d9e7e48cbdf611ac89f1a801e8b0f5426e64b
2010-07-12 10:46 -0700
David Anderson - [JAEGER] Merge.
60c111fc0d4b34196e05fe4d372d6ebf91c6104b
2010-07-11 18:48 -0700
Sean Stangl - [JAEGER] Fast-path boolean for JSOP_IFEQ, JSOP_IFNE; (577973, r=dvander).
568850e1f3a1524ad50d6b6ba3355619d75bb252
2010-07-11 18:21 -0700
Sean Stangl - [JAEGER] Reorder js_ValueToBoolean() based on measured frequencies; (575766, r=dvander).
972d606dbb4506650d3c10a413834356a0e4e19f
2010-07-12 10:46 -0700
David Anderson - [JAEGER] Merge from fatval branch.
edd0c4e6231a406a3eca664f1d6e014d3c5fb8f2
2010-07-07 23:39 -0700
Luke Wagner - Bug 577155 - fix silly error in the fatvalification of Reify
5bbbe8c5198c7d967ceac7cb6beeae7d76a960f5
2010-07-06 00:28 -0700
Luke Wagner - Tweak comment to trigger rebuild
a7f42b63f952dbf7feaddca2f4197363e6e61dcf
2010-07-05 21:53 -0700
Luke Wagner - Merge
693d75c0ec4d40e8c75f3d122536306681584aa6
2010-07-05 21:51 -0700
Luke Wagner - Comment change to trigger another build
6346c835a510c210428208330ff95b7ddca28619
2010-07-06 12:14 +0800
Leon Sha - Bug 575205 - JM: Make JaegerMonkey work on Solaris x86/x64 with Sun Studio 12. r=dvander.
7e90a7e8a80947fdece027ee59f024b47373a910
2010-07-05 18:28 -0700
Luke Wagner - Stick jsops.cpp into jsinterp.cpp, where it belongs
2670ee0c121152857169fdad97b8fee562df6697
2010-07-05 18:28 -0700
Luke Wagner - Turn quick-stubbed traceable natives back on
c608b7bf243fcdd35f5bf219859d5822f4812360
2010-07-12 10:37 -0700
David Anderson - [JAEGER] Removed jsops.cpp to merge from fatval.
90da6c5c9cbbfc735159314a7033723b46b825a2
2010-07-11 00:57 -0700
Chris Leary - Bug 577708: Remove Algol-like display optimization. (r=dvander)
ed16446defd4711d1225b7107a71fb28664dbe37
2010-07-10 21:19 -0700
Andrew Drake - [JAEGER] Fix crash when calling non-function object. r=dvander, b=577646
9ba6da86ba7bae921de12dd18aa5c3df10a9fff2
2010-07-08 17:42 -0700
David Anderson - [JAEGER] Fixed reference errors causing a crash in name ICs (bug 577580).
5ff0c0a8d4d87c6110cf2a40dc21b0711418b1e5
2010-07-07 18:13 -0700
David Anderson - [JAEGER] Remove some stores from slow links.
be62769dce743e5d06ef6244bc7d9009c2f97912
2010-07-07 18:13 -0700
David Anderson - [JAEGER] Remove unnecessary fast-path stores that are rooted by conservative GC.
523ad97639089e3f16878af718abf2a3023e29d1
2010-07-06 01:10 -0700
Sean Stangl - [JAEGER] Implement boolean guard for JSOP_AND and JSOP_OR; (575766, r=dvander).
a4972bce79628f54426bc8f33431cdbcd0331af5
2010-07-06 00:57 -0700
Alan Pierce - [JAEGER] Fix build failure.
9b05f8339fb1f1908f9a2a00cd70066710a9a7ac
2010-07-06 00:38 -0700
Alan Pierce - [JAEGER] Special-case parseInt(double) in num_parseInt. r=dvander b=576934
1e834702006195cd6f5cfbb7101f627a81f3a738
2010-07-06 00:43 -0700
David Anderson - [JAEGER] Fixed mismatched calling convention causing silently bad codegen.
39d35f51ea51e782dcd6edb3e2a70964c0670f94
2010-07-06 00:01 -0700
David Anderson - [JAEGER] Band-aid for computed this.
0ea22d1ff97ec03d02ad34540f6552b8035f851d
2010-07-05 20:14 -0700
David Anderson - [JAEGER] Unbroke build, merge merge merge.
db403b4edf3e7a00defa57026e4275be2023c8c2
2010-07-05 18:07 -0700
David Anderson - [JAEGER] Merge from fatval & TM.
68f7019ffed5035ab96b042341d2e024056a47ac
2010-07-05 14:08 -0700
Luke Wagner - Merge from TM
adaace45dcf21cbf1113e9b903b19fc063b094f6
2010-07-05 14:02 -0700
Luke Wagner - Fix build bust. Remove upper/lower case diagnostic in xpconnect
2cc0cec87973f3d0845bc7b2fb1918dabe8256b6
2010-07-05 13:56 -0700
Luke Wagner - Remove lowercase/uppercase name check
18554cc9fc70510f1af91b65c0684c11e9752281
2010-07-05 13:44 -0700
Luke Wagner - Change asX to toX, asXRef to getXRef, XTag to XValue
630b97638c8cd321c29228a6695379fa84e32f8d
2010-07-05 04:22 -0700
Luke Wagner - Change the type of jsid in release builds so that it is always different than jsval
418dfd922fdd3cdd90d559fa3eb48a148f799d24
2010-07-05 04:11 -0700
Luke Wagner - For some wacky reason, jsuint gets assigned different types in TabParent.cpp on MSVC and this gives a linker error
6b68732af04914dbf38d0f1c2c68acea82178f49
2010-07-05 02:33 -0700
Luke Wagner - Fix bug involving JSVAL_IS_GCTHING's inclusion of null
66fd58e41b8ca4d509a44c68299e02a1b7dec0a5
2010-07-05 01:59 -0700
Luke Wagner - Change default-constructor of Value to initialize to 0. This avoids some warnings when using Value in a HashTable and a few other cases and seems to have no measurable effect.
26133ae9f9be8659e8c92b50aea885e8c8273244
2010-07-05 01:50 -0700
Luke Wagner - Tweak jsapi.h/jspubtd.h/jsdbgapi.h
a69154441de4e1aed24e1fd3d76f38c614f5f9ce
2010-07-05 01:41 -0700
Luke Wagner - Forgot to teach conservative GC about jsid type
8e012bba9f79d62a576217eb43e20ea05bfb86c4
2010-07-05 01:14 -0700
Luke Wagner - Set argv[-1] to null instead of 0x0 (double) to satisfy the argv[-1] assertion in LeaveTree
61b25b0ef9a4c384bdf0ee887d6e60bc09e29484
2010-07-05 00:52 -0700
Luke Wagner - Disable quickstub generation in a different way so as to not fail tests horribly
7ec0092ed0a3cd78788e3d101b76cca8c6968e7d
2010-07-04 23:17 -0700
Luke Wagner - Merge from TM
c4e1c486fda287a59b138178691a6b488b3dd474
2010-07-04 19:55 -0700
Luke Wagner - Avoid crazy JS_STATIC_ASSERT decl conflict on OS X by removing C linkage from jsscript.h
5022aa803dfe2f3248923de48190067a4fabde7c
2010-07-04 19:48 -0700
Luke Wagner - Fix browser bustage from merge
5571e48bb47b5df16f358def9a915775e08299f0
2010-07-04 15:13 -0700
Luke Wagner - Fix compilation errors in merge. Trace-tests works
(0) -30000 -10000 -3000 -1000 -300 -100 -60 +60 +100 +300 +1000 +3000 +10000 +30000 tip